Amsterdam, the capital of the Netherlands, is a city with a unique charm blending history, culture, and modernity. Known for its picturesque canals, narrow colorful houses, and relaxed atmosphere, it invites discovery around every corner. Founded in the 12th century, the city thrived through maritime trade and is now a major cultural and artistic hub in Europe.
The city offers a cosmopolitan and welcoming vibe, where world-renowned museums, lively markets, traditional cafés, and peaceful green spaces coexist. Whether cycling, exploring art galleries, or tasting local specialties, Amsterdam captivates with its diversity and authenticity.
Visiting Amsterdam means immersing yourself in a rich history, iconic neighborhoods like Jordaan or De Pijp, and a vibrant nightlife. Its UNESCO-listed canal network provides a romantic setting perfect for a stroll or boat ride.
Finally, the city is known for its ecological commitment, innovative cultural initiatives, and laid-back atmosphere, making it a must-visit destination for all types of travelers.

Top 10 attractions
Musée Van Gogh
Explore the largest collection of Vincent Van Gogh's artworks.
Rijksmuseum
National museum housing masterpieces of Dutch art.
Balade en bateau sur les canaux
Boat cruise to admire the city from its famous canals.
Quartier Jordaan
Charming neighborhood with shops, cafés, and local vibe.
Maison d'Anne Frank
Historic site dedicated to Anne Frank and World War II history.
Vondelpark
Large urban park perfect for relaxing or cycling.
Marché aux fleurs flottant
Unique floating market offering flowers and souvenirs.
Heineken Experience
Interactive tour of the former Heineken brewery.
Église Oude Kerk
Oldest church in Amsterdam, located in the Red Light District.
Musée Stedelijk
Internationally renowned modern and contemporary art museum.

Itineraries
How much time do you have?
1 day
The essentials
9:00
Visit the Rijksmuseum
Buy your tickets online in advance to avoid the queue.
11:30
Stroll through the Jordaan district
Enjoy the small shops and typical cafés.
13:00
Lunch at Café Winkel 43
Try the famous local apple pie.
15:00
Visit the Anne Frank House
Book your tickets well in advance, it's very popular.
19:00
Dinner at restaurant De Kas
Local cuisine and fresh produce in a renovated greenhouse.

Before you go
Practical info
Budget & Payment
Bank cards accepted everywhere in major cities
Local currency: Euro (€)
ATMs available in city centers
Tipping: 5-10% recommended in restaurants
Budget: Plan for a medium to high budget, especially for museums and dining. Many museums offer discounted online tickets.
Safety & Tips
Keep a copy of your passport on your phone
Wear shoulder bags in front in tourist areas
Leave valuables in the hotel safe
Share your location with someone you trust
